A repack is a modified version of a digital product—most commonly video games or large software suites—where the original files have been significantly compressed using advanced algorithms. Key characteristics of a repack include:

Reduced File Size: Repacks can often reduce the original installation size by 50% or more, making them popular on sites like FitGirl Repacks.

Pre-Applied Cracks: Most repacks include necessary bypasses or "cracks" already integrated into the installer, removing the need for manual configuration.

Removal of Non-Essential Content: To save space, some repacks may remove optional files like high-resolution textures, multi-language audio packs, or cinematic trailers.

Correction of Errors: If a release is labeled specifically as a "repack" by a scene group, it often means the original upload had a bug, missing files, or installation issues that have now been fixed. Understanding the Installation Process

While repacks offer faster downloads, they typically require more time and CPU power to install. Because the files are so heavily compressed, your computer must "decompress" or "unpack" them, which can take anywhere from 20 minutes to several hours depending on your hardware. This report details the "icdv30096ero repack," a specialized release type primarily associated with software distributions and digital media. Overview

A repack is a compressed version of a software package—often a video game or a large application—designed to reduce download size and installation footprints. The specific identifier icdv30096ero likely serves as an internal release code or a version-specific tag used by distribution groups. Key Characteristics of a Repack

High Compression: Repacks use advanced algorithms to shrink files, sometimes by more than 50% compared to the original installer.

Integrated Components: They typically include all necessary patches, updates, and cracked files pre-configured for immediate use.

Installation Time: While they save download time, the decompression process can take significantly longer (20 minutes to several hours) depending on CPU power. Lossless vs. Selective: 100% Repacks: Retain all original files and quality.

Selective Repacks: Allow users to exclude non-essential files like optional languages or 4K textures to further reduce size. Technical Context for "REPACK" Labeling

In digital distribution lingo, the "REPACK" tag is used to indicate a corrected release.

Issue Resolution: If a group's initial release is broken (e.g., missing audio, faulty installer, or bugged crack), they issue a "REPACK" to fix those specific errors.

Distinction from "PROPER": A REPACK is issued by the same group that made the mistake, whereas a PROPER is a fix issued by a competing group. ⚠️ Security & Safety Warning

Technical White Paper: Optimization and Quality Assurance in ICDV30096ERO Repackaging 1. Executive Summary The repackaging (repack) of ICDV30096ERO

components is a critical process required to adapt legacy or bulk-received integrated circuits for modern assembly lines. This paper outlines the procedural requirements for maintaining component integrity, ensuring ESD safety, and optimizing for automated pick-and-place systems. 2. Objectives of the Repack Repackaging is typically driven by three primary needs: Automation Compatibility

: Converting components from trays or bulk to Tape-and-Reel format for high-speed assembly. Moisture Sensitivity Management

: Restoring components to a dry-pack state to prevent "popcorning" during reflow. Quantity Right-Sizing

: Breaking down large production lots into smaller, kit-ready quantities for prototype or small-batch runs. 3. Technical Requirements 3.1 Electrostatic Discharge (ESD) Protections

All repackaging for the ICDV30096ERO series must occur in an ESD-protected area (EPA) Surface Resistivity

: All packaging materials (reels, carrier tapes, and cover tapes) must meet a surface resistivity of 10 to the fourth power

: Operators must utilize calibrated wrist straps and ionizing blowers to neutralize static charges generated during the high-friction "peel-back" or loading processes. 3.2 Moisture Sensitivity Level (MSL) Handling

If the ICDV30096ERO is classified under JEDEC MSL standards, the following "Dry Pack" protocol is mandatory: : Pre-repack bake at (if package allows) to remove absorbed moisture. : Vacuum sealing in a Moisture Barrier Bag (MBB)

with a fresh desiccant pack and Humidity Indicator Card (HIC).

: Repacking must be completed within the specified "floor life" to avoid re-exposure. 3.3 Physical Integrity and Orientation Pin Integrity

: Repackaging must use precision-molded carrier tapes that prevent "lead-tip" damage. Orientation

: Components must be loaded in the "Pin 1" position consistently across the entire reel to prevent catastrophic failure during PCB assembly. 4. Quality Control and Traceability

A "repack" does not mean a loss of history. Every unit must maintain: Original Manufacturer Traceability

: The original lot code and date code from the ICDV30096ERO bulk packaging must be transferred to the new reel label. Visual Inspection

: 100% automated optical inspection (AOI) to check for marking legibility and package cracks. 5. Conclusion

A successful repack of ICDV30096ERO balances speed with extreme environmental control. By adhering to strict ESD and MSL standards, manufacturers can ensure that "repacked" components perform identically to factory-original parts. A repack is a version of a software installer that has been modified from its original state. The primary goals are usually: High Compression

: Repackers use advanced algorithms to shrink a massive installer (e.g., 50GB) into a much smaller download (e.g., 25GB) to save bandwidth. Bundled Updates

: Instead of downloading a base program and then five separate patches, a repack often includes all necessary updates, fixes, and dependencies (like DirectX or C++ redistributables) in one "all-in-one" installer. Efficiency

: Unnecessary files, such as extra language packs or optional high-resolution textures, may be removed to further reduce size. The Trade-off: Installation Time vs. Download Speed

While a repack saves you time during the download phase, it often requires more time and CPU power to install. Because the files are so heavily compressed, your computer must work hard to "unpack" them. On older systems, a highly compressed repack can take several hours to fully expand back to its original size on your drive. Is it Safe?
